3.1.1
Test function
In a measurement period, JK2830 can test two parameters for an impedance
component. Parameters that can be tested are as follows:
Primary parameters
◼
|Z| (Module of impedance)
◼
|Y| (Module of admittance)
◼
L (Inductance)
◼
C (Capacitance)
◼
R (Resistance)
◼
G (Conductance)
◼
DCR (DC resistance)
Secondary Parameters
◼
D (Dissipation factor)
◼
Q (Quality factor)
◼
Rs (Equivalent Series Resistance ESR)
◼
Rp (Equivalent Parallel Resistance)
◼
X (Reactance)
◼
B (Admittance)
◼
θ (Phase Angle)
Test results of primary and secondary parameters are respectively displayed in
two lines in the form of upper-case characters. The primary parameter displays in
the upper line while the secondary parameter displays in the lower line.
